6. Operation

Working with DSKs

This menu controls three things:

• DSK rates (slow, medium, and fast).
• Key parameters (clip, gain, and transparency).
• Key options (source, mode, and sense).

Clip, Gain, Transparency

Press the ‘Adjust CGT’ button to change the DSK’s clip, gain, and transparency values. The menu
will show a control at the bottom for each parameter (as shown in Figure 6-1 above):

Use the keypad icon or the knob proxy below the parameter’s green asterisk to change the value.

DSK Rates

Press the ‘Adjust Rates’ button to change the DSK’s slow, medium, and fast rates. The menu will
show a control at the bottom for each rate:

Use the keypad icon or the knob proxy below the parameter’s green asterisk to change the value.

Key Options

The top 3 buttons are toggles:

• Key source

toggles between ‘Key’ and ‘Self’. Self-keys do not use a separate key input. The

key values are derived from the chroma values of the fill source.

• Key mode

full or linear.

• Key sense

normal or inverted.
